WISBECH United striker Dayne Moore received the North-West Norfolk Division Three's Golden Boot award after a bagging a phenomenal 47 goals in all competitions.
Moore, from March, helped United secure second place in the league and a second successive promotion.
But team captain Mark Norris said: "There's no way he's going to Wisbech Town - he's staying with us."
Moore's goals also helped United reach the final of the Division Three Cup, where they were beaten 3-2 by league winners Old Hunstanton.
